Baseball Recap: St. Clair Bulldogs vs. Hermann Bearcats
St. Clair came tearing into Thursday's game with three straight wins (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 4 runs), and they left with even more momentum. They never let the Hermann Bearcats get on the board and left with a 9-0 victory. That's more bragging rights for the Bulldogs, who also won the pair's last head-to-head.
Easton Martin made a splash no matter where he played. He looked comfortable on the mound, tossing three innings while giving up no earned runs or hits. Martin was also big at the plate, going 2-for-3 with one run, one double, and one RBI.

In other batting news, the team relied heavily on Caleb Bradshaw, who went 2-for-3 with three RBI and one triple. Those three RBI gave him a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Tyler Hawks, who went 2-for-3 with two runs and one stolen base.
St. Clair was getting hits left and right and finished the game having posted a batting average of .385. That was just more of the same: they've now posted a batting average of .300 or higher in four consecutive contests.
St. Clair's win bumped their record up to 11-5. As for Hermann, they dropped their record down to 4-14 with the defeat, which was their ninth straight on the road.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ming matchups. St. Clair will venture away from home to face off against Union at 4:30 p.m. on Friday. The Wildcats' pitching crew has only allowed 3.5 runs per game this season, so the Bulldogs' hitters will have their work cut out for them. As for Hermann, they will head out on the road to square off against St. James at 4:30 p.m. on Friday.
